Price for Sulphides of Non-Metals, (Excluding Carbon);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in Portugal (FOB) - 2022

In 2022, the average export price for sulphides of non-metals, (excluding carbon); commercial phosphorus trisulphides amounted to $9,477 per ton, growing by 12% against the previous year. In general, the export price showed a strong increase. As a result, the export price reached the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.

As there is only one major export destination, the average price level is determined by prices for Angola.

From 2013 to 2022, the rate of growth in terms of prices for Angola amounted to 0.0% per year.

Price for Sulphides of Non-Metals, (Excluding Carbon);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in Portugal (CIF) - 2022

In 2021, the average import price for sulphides of non-metals, (excluding carbon); commercial phosphorus trisulphides amounted to $21,667 per ton, remaining stable against the previous year. In general, the import price saw a mild cont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 an increase of 801% against the previous year. As a result, import price attained the peak level of $24,143 per ton. From 2017 to 2021, the average import prices remained at a lower figure.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2021,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was France ($29,000 per ton), while the price for Germany totaled $18,000 per ton.

From 2012 to 2021,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by France (+12.3%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.

Exports of Sulphides of Non-Metals, (Excluding Carbon); Commercial Phosphorus Trisulphide in Portugal

Exports of sulphides of non-metals, (excluding carbon); commercial phosphorus trisulphides from Portugal soared to 375 kg in 2022, rising by 50% compared with the year before. In general, total exports indicated significant growth from 2021 to 2022: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+50.0% over the last one-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.

In value terms, exports of sulphides of non-metals, (excluding carbon); commercial phosphorus trisulphides soared to $3.6K in 2022. Overall, exports continue to indicate a significant increase. As a result, the exports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
